The main inspiration behind updating switchboards in Sydney is to improve safety. A substantial variety of homes, specifically those built prior to the 1990s, still make use of outdated electrical systems, consisting of old-fashioned porcelain fuses. These old systems are missing out on important security parts, most notably Residual Current Devices (RCDs), which are important for preventing electrical accidents. RCDs swiftly interrupt the power supply when they identify an electrical problem, thus protecting versus electrical shocks and reducing the probability of fires. A professional switchboard upgrade in Sydney requires changing these outdated and hazardous systems with modern, fireproof switchboards that feature individual circuit breakers and RCD defense for each circuit, ensuring compliance with the extensive Australian safety requirements (AS/NZS 3000).
Beyond security, the requirement for Sydney Switchboard Upgrades is highly linked to capability and efficiency. Contemporary homes and organizations utilize greatly more electrical power than properties constructed fifty years back. The proliferation of high-demand home appliances-- such as ducted air conditioning, electric vehicle (EV) chargers, effective induction cooktops, and comprehensive home office devices-- frequently overwhelms old fuse-based switchboards. This results in continuously blowing fuses, flickering lights, and inadequate power supply. An expert Sydney Switchboard Upgrades includes installing a new, bigger board with higher capacity and contemporary breaker that are much better equipped to deal with several high-load circuits concurrently. This makes sure a stable and reliable power supply throughout the home, removing trouble and safeguarding expensive home appliances from potential damage brought on by unsteady voltage.
Carrying Out Sydney Switchboard Upgrades is a precise task that demands a certified electrician with proficiency in metering and mains power changes. The upgrade normally involves moving or renewing the existing mains cable to the meter box, establishing the new switchboard enclosure, setting up ideal breaker and RCDs, and ensuring all internal circuitry connections are safe and accurately identified. For numerous residential or commercial properties, this upgrade likewise provides an ideal opportunity to examine the capacity of the customer mains-- the cable televisions connecting the home to the network. If the home needs an increase in power supply, such as from 60 Amps to 80 Amps or 100 Amps, this more elaborate task may require the participation of a Level 2 Authorised Service Provider (ASP), a specialist certified to deal with the service network element of the system, which frequently lines up with the Sydney Switchboard Upgrades.
In addition, Sydney Switchboard Upgrades is closely tied to here the promo of sustainable energy options. To efficiently use solar panels, energy storage systems, and advanced energy tracking devices, homes should be geared up with a contemporary, code-compliant switchboard that can deal with the distinct needs of these environmentally friendly innovations. By installing a new switchboard, homeowners can guarantee a safe and reputable connection for their renewable energy systems, complete with specialized wiring and protective measures.
